There are many blessings in our lives, large and small. Life is so much sweeter when we recognize all that we have to be thankful for. So, I challenge you: get a notebook and put it next to your bed. Every night, just before you go to sleep, write down two of your blessings. Then go back occasionally and re-read all of your blessings. See how sweet your life is!
